NettetEpimedium 'Pink Champagne' (Barrenwort) is an evergreen perennial with long, arrow-shaped, green leaves splashed with purple. In mid to late spring, a profusion of large flowers dance on wiry stems well above the mottled foliage. They are adorned with rose-pink sepals and long-spurred deep strawberry-pink petals with pale yellow tips.

Honeywort, Cerinthe major, is an herbaceous plant native to open meadows and grassy plains of the Mediterranean basin, especially in southern Italy and Greece.
